An ink wash painting depicts a bird perched on a tree stump, set against a light, unadorned background. The bird, positioned in the upper-middle section, faces towards the left with its head slightly raised. It has a dark head with a distinct crest, and its body is rendered with varying shades of dark gray and black ink, showing feather details with lighter edges. Its underside appears lighter. The bird's small, dark feet grip the top of a dark, gnarled tree stump. The stump extends downwards, rendered with broad, dark ink washes, and features several small, bare branches protruding from its sides. Towards the bottom, the stump dissolves into lighter ink washes and a few thin, dark lines suggesting sparse foliage or roots. A wide, decorative gold fabric border with intricate floral or cloud patterns frames the painting, appearing wider and more ornate at the top and bottom edges.
